From local authorities to the Secretary of State, the planning system is shaped by political pressures — as GX residents learned after the 1998 decision that preceded the 2005 tunnel collapse and months‑long closure of the Chiltern mainline.

Our Trustees have first‑hand experience instructing the country’s leading barristers to shift the balance back toward residents.

The first step is rejecting the idea that nothing can be done. We then identify viable grounds for challenge, using your donations to secure expert professional advice.

Working with the community, we gather the evidence required.

Finally, with specialist lawyers and barristers — and the protections of the Aarhus Convention — we may use your support to pursue a Judicial Review.
